Skip to content

Commit fbc0b8c

Browse files
authored
add supertest types, fix vscode launch file
1 parent 16bfff4 commit fbc0b8c

File tree

3 files changed

+9
-32
lines changed

3 files changed

+9
-32
lines changed

template/.vscode/launch.json

Lines changed: 8 additions & 28 deletions
Original file line numberDiff line numberDiff line change
@@ -10,39 +10,19 @@
1010
"name": "Debug",
1111
"program": "${workspaceRoot}/node_modules/moleculer/bin/moleculer-runner.js",
1212
"sourceMaps": true,
13-
"runtimeArgs": [
14-
"-r",
15-
"ts-node/register"
16-
],
13+
"runtimeExecutable": "tsx",
1714
"cwd": "${workspaceRoot}",
1815
"args": [
1916
"services/**/*.service.ts"
20-
]
21-
},
22-
{
23-
"type": "node",
24-
"request": "launch",
25-
"name": "Jest",
26-
"program": "${workspaceRoot}/node_modules/jest-cli/bin/jest.js",
27-
"args": [
28-
"--runInBand"
2917
],
30-
"cwd": "${workspaceRoot}",
31-
"runtimeArgs": [
32-
"--nolazy"
18+
// Files to exclude from debugger (e.g. call stack)
19+
"skipFiles": [
20+
// Node.js internal core modules
21+
"<node_internals>/**",
22+
23+
// Ignore all dependencies (optional)
24+
"${workspaceFolder}/node_modules/**"
3325
]
34-
},
35-
{
36-
"type": "node",
37-
"request": "launch",
38-
"name": "Jest single",
39-
"program": "${workspaceRoot}/node_modules/jest-cli/bin/jest.js",
40-
"args": ["--runInBand", "${fileBasenameNoExtension}"],
41-
"console": "internalConsole",
42-
"cwd": "${workspaceRoot}",
43-
"runtimeArgs": [
44-
"--nolazy"
45-
]
4626
}
4727
]
4828
}

template/package.json

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-34,6 +34,7 @@
3434
"prettier": "^3.6.2",
3535
{{/lint}}
3636
{{#apiGW}}
37+
"@types/supertest": "^6.0.3",
3738
"supertest": "^7.1.4",
3839
{{/apiGW}}
3940
{{#apiIO}}

template/types/supertest.d.ts

Lines changed: 0 additions & 4 deletions
This file was deleted.

0 commit comments

Comments
 (0)